NPFL: Skipper Abe Sunday Says Sunshine Stars will bounce back After Fed Cup Exit

Published on: 15 July 2016

The players of Sunshine Stars International Football Club of Akure have put behind them their painful exit from the Federations Cup, and are now focused on returning to winning ways in the NPFL.

Captain of the team, Abe Sunday was speaking in Makurdi while reacting to the team’s  exit from the Federations Cup.

The former junior international who thanked the club management led by Prince John Ola Mafo, the technical crew under coach Solomon Ogbeide and his colleagues for the good runs in the league, said attention is now shifted to how the team will return to winning ways in the league.

“We give glory to God Almighty, we thank the Club Management and also commend the efforts of the players for the journey so far. Our focus is now on the league now that we are out of the Federations Cup through the lottery of penalties.”

Sunshine Stars technical adviser, Coach Solomon Ogbeide who appreciated the club management for showing understanding after the defeat promised more hard work in a bid to realise the team’s ambition in the league.

” We are really grateful to the leadership of this club for the kind of love and understanding always shown at all times, the professional way of handling the affairs has seen us this far.”

Earlier, the club President, Prince John Ola Mafo who commended the players for the great game against Akwa United, charged them not to lose focus.

According to him, with more hard work, determination and commitment, the team will actualise its dreams at the end of the season.
